One of the most significant impacts of AI on supply chain management in the U.S. is its ability to enhance demand forecasting. Traditional forecasting methods often struggle to account for the myriad of variables that influence consumer behavior. AI algorithms, however, can process vast datasets, including historical sales, economic indicators, social media trends, and even weather patterns, to generate more accurate predictions. For instance, a major U.S. retailer might use AI to predict the demand for seasonal apparel, factoring in current fashion trends and regional weather forecasts, thereby optimizing inventory levels and reducing stockouts or overstock situations. This predictive power allows businesses to proactively adjust production schedules and logistics, minimizing waste and maximizing profitability. A practical tip for businesses is to start by integrating AI into a specific product category or region to test its efficacy before a full-scale rollout. The transportation and logistics sector, a cornerstone of the U.S. economy, is being fundamentally reshaped by AI. AI-driven route optimization software can analyze real-time traffic data, delivery schedules, and vehicle capacity to determine the most efficient routes for trucking fleets. This not only reduces fuel consumption and carbon emissions, aligning with growing environmental concerns and regulations, but also significantly cuts down on delivery times. Companies like UPS and FedEx are already leveraging AI to streamline their operations, from sorting packages to planning delivery routes. Furthermore, AI is enabling the development of autonomous vehicles, which, while still in early stages of widespread adoption, hold the potential to further revolutionize freight transportation. A compelling statistic is that AI-powered route optimization can reduce transportation costs by up to 15%. In an era of increasing global interconnectedness and potential disruptions, end-to-end visibility within the supply chain is no longer a luxury but a necessity. AI plays a pivotal role in achieving this by providing real-time tracking of goods from origin to destination. Advanced AI platforms can monitor shipments, identify potential delays or bottlenecks, and alert stakeholders proactively. This enhanced visibility is crucial for effective risk management. For example, if a natural disaster impacts a key manufacturing hub in Asia, an AI system can immediately assess the ripple effect on U.S. businesses that rely on components from that region, allowing them to activate contingency plans, such as sourcing from alternative suppliers or rerouting shipments. The U.S. Department of Homeland Security also utilizes AI to monitor global supply chains for potential security threats, further underscoring its importance in national resilience.
